$(document).ready(function() {
	var delay = 4000;
	var count = 0;
	var newId = -1;
	var timer = setInterval(switchPanel, delay);
	
	$(".panel").eq(0).show();
	
	$("#panelMain").hover(
		function() {
			clearInterval(timer);
		},
		function() {
			timer = setInterval(switchPanel, delay);
		}
	);
	
	$(".panelNavItem").click(function() {
		newId = $(".panelNavItem").index(this);
		clearInterval(timer);
		timer = setInterval(switchPanel, delay);
		switchPanel();
	});
	
	function switchPanel() {
		$(".panelNavItem").eq(count).removeClass("activePanelNav");
		$(".panel").eq(count).fadeOut();
		
		if(newId == -1) {
			if(count == $(".panel").size()-1) count = 0;
			else count++;
		} else {
			count = newId;
			newId = -1;
		}
		
		$(".panelNavItem").eq(count).addClass("activePanelNav");
		$(".panel").eq(count).fadeIn();
	}
});

